Four leading Taiwanese cell makers plan module JV – reports

The DigiTimes has reported that four solar cell manufacturers from Taiwan are planning to set up a 1.5 GWp module production facility in the country, led by Motech.

GCL-Poly investing $826m in construction of 60,000 MT polysilicon plant in China

The clean energy company is spending RMB 5.68 billion on the creation of the poly plant, which will comprise 40,000 tonnes of new production capacity and 20,000 tonnes of relocated capacity from the firm’s existing facility in Xuzhou.

Natcore’s Foil Cell creeps closer to commercialization

The U.S. cell manufacturer announced a partnership with Italian manufacturer Coveme to accelerate the development and commercialization of Natcore’s latest cell innovation.

Enel plans to start solar cell production, announces developments for 34 MW in Zambia and 238 MW in Mexico

The Italian utility is laying the foundations for solar cell production at its PV panel manufacturing facility. The final goal of the project is 1 GW commercial cell production. Meanwhile, Enel Green Power has secured the PPA for a 34 MW PV facility in Zambia, and has broken ground on a 238 MW solar park in Mexico.

Tempress & ECN develop process for IBC cell production

Equipment manufacturer Tempress has teamed up with Dutch research center ECN to develop a production process for n-type IBC solar cells with efficiency above 21%. A pilot of the new process was completed in just three months, illustrating its compatibility with mass production.

Suniva lays off workers in Georgia, Michigan

The company is reporting a “significant reduction in force” across all areas of its operations.

Bernreuter Research: Wacker was the largest polysilicon manufacturer in 2016.

With a production output of 70,000 MT, Wacker was the largest producer of polysilicon last year. The previous market leader, Jiangsu Zhongneng Polysilicon, has had technical problems with the commissioning of its fluidized-bed reactor technology.

Centrotherm’s order intake rose 55% in 2016

The German PV equipment manufacturer saw its order intake grow by 55% to €141.8 million (US$152.3 million) last year. The solar division was able to increase its turnover by 31%.

Hevel producing heterojunction solar cells with Singulus technology

The Russian PV manufacturer aims to produce 160 MW of heterojunction solar cells annually at its fab in Novocheboksarsk. Hevel says it has upgraded its production from thin-film to crystalline modules.

Commercial production of REC TwinPeak 2 BLK2 Series begins

The Singapore-based PV manufacturer is taking the uniformly black-colored version of its TwinPeak solar module to the factory floor.
